Output 58160420d7ea84509bf7330beb93f3683f5403576006e687b2a4c931ade64838:5

value
3902904
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 502a0c9f914d315ebba7473cbe332d8a6cc14ff3 OP_EQUALVERIFY OP_CHECKSIG
address
18JsRz4ASJxBwStZuiDwMfocEcqHA8bypt
transaction
58160420d7ea84509bf7330beb93f3683f5403576006e687b2a4c931ade64838
spent
true